Satellite map of Lumsden, Aberdeenshire
Map of Lumsden, Aberdeenshire
Lumsden is an inland village in Aberdeenshire, Scotland on the A97 road.
Latitude: 57° 14' 60.00" N
Longitude: -2° 51' 59.99" W
Lumsden is an inland village in Aberdeenshire, Scotland on the A97 road.
Latitude: 57° 14' 60.00" N
Longitude: -2° 51' 59.99" W